How Common Is The Last Name Bezaño? popularity and diffusion

The surname Bezaño is the 6,723,624th most commonly used last name in the world, held by around 1 in 910,943,240 people. The last name Bezaño is predominantly found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Bezaño live; 100 percent live in South America and 100 percent live in Andean South America.

This surname is most frequently occurring in Peru, where it is held by 8 people, or 1 in 3,973,015. In Peru Bezaño is mostly found in: Cusco Region, where 63 percent are found and Puno Region, where 38 percent are found.

Bezaño Last Name Statistics demography

Bezaño earn less than half the average income. In Peru they earn 55.21% less than the national average, earning S/. 8,683 per year.
